So what are the elements needed to truly make a relationship governed by distance work? Of course, on top of the list is the most important: communication. If a couple cannot communicate properly, that relationship is bound to fail miserably. With long distance couples, communication doesn’t always mean e-mails, text messages, and phone calls. You have to find ways to communicate in creative ways that could even make you a little more desirable in your boyfriend or girlfriend’s eyes.
Send actual love letters for a change, or why not have flowers delivered to your girlfriend at a random date with your personal note tucked inside it. Since long distance romance can go dull over time because of the lack of excitement and spice in your relationship, better innovation in your communication tactics to make the commitment last; will go a long way. Another answer to, your how to make a long distance relationship work problem is to simply defy the distance. How? Wireless communication can never beat the feeling of having a genuine face to face conversation with your loved one. You can schedule weekend movie trips or a trip to the beach every month to keep the fire in your relationship alive.
Another important thing that you have to remember in maintaining a relationship like this is to not be too controlling of your other half. It’s understandable that you’ll be jealous every so often because you really don’t know who your boyfriend or girlfriend is hanging out with, right? But then, trust comes into play in situations like these. You have to trust in your loved one that he/she respects your commitment enough to know better than to flirt with other people. Restraining or keeping your partner from doing things on his/her own will only lead to arguments and fights that will ultimately be difficult to fix, especially when you don’t have the luxury of seeing each other on a regular basis – for face to face patch-up, or should I say; make-up sex.
The basic thing you have to remember on how to make a long distance relationship work is that you have to allow one another to grow as individuals. Look at the brighter side of the space that is between you and your significant other and realize that things will get better in the long run. As long as the two of you are on the same page and know where you stand in each other’s lives, the relationship will survive.
